The MASTER PL-C 2-pin range of lamps forms part of
the compact fluorescent nonintegrated family of lamps.
Compact long-arc low-pressure mercury discharge lamp with
a clear glass envelope consisting of four parallel narrow
fluorescent tubes welded together at the bottom and near
the ends.
It has a two-pin base with a housing incorporating
the special instant starter and capacitor.
It is equipped with two preheated tungsten electrodes and filled
with a mixture of saturated mercury vapour and an inert buffer gas.
For operation on AC mains supply via a conventional ballast.
Dimming is not possible.
The lamp characteristics are influenced by
operating conditions and control gear used.
A radio-interference suppression capacitor is installed.
The lamp performance is strongly governed by
the temperature of the coolest spot, which is influenced by
the lamp position.
MASTER PL-C is a breakthrough in compact fluorescent lighting.
By making use of the unique Philips-invented bridge technology,
light output has been optimised for the relatively high temperatures inside
the luminaire, providing up to 6 % higher system light output.
Furthermore the advanced coating technologies result in 12 % lumen
maintenance improvement at average rated life.
MASTER PL-C lamps contain only 3 mg of mercury.
